WebMar 26, 2024 · Two obvious ways are to 1. fold the edges under to the wrong side of the patch about ¼” 2. Run a zig-zag stitch or overcast around the edges and let them show. The size of the patch needs to extend about ½” or 1cm beyond the worn-out area as it needs to be attached to strong fibers of the sweater (not worn-out).
